TSMC, the world's dominant chip manufacturer, will raise prices for both advanced and mature chip production by up to 10% in 2027, according to a Nikkei Asia report citing multiple sources. The hike affects every major tech company, from Apple to Nvidia, and will likely ripple through to consumer electronics pricing.

This is TSMC flexing its irreplaceable position. The Taiwan-based foundry controls more than 60% of the global semiconductor manufacturing market and an even more staggering 92% of advanced chips below 7nm. When you buy an iPhone, a gaming PC with an Nvidia GPU, or a laptop with an AMD processor, the silicon inside almost certainly came from a TSMC fab.

Why is TSMC raising prices now?

The short answer: building cutting-edge fabs costs a fortune, and someone has to pay for it.

TSMC is racing to bring 2nm production online while ramping 3nm capacity to meet insatiable AI chip demand. Each new process node requires exponentially more expensive equipment, particularly the extreme ultraviolet lithography machines that cost over $200 million each. The company has also committed to building fabs in Arizona and Japan, facilities that cost significantly more than equivalent plants in Taiwan due to higher labor costs and supply chain challenges.

The Arizona investment alone exceeds $40 billion. TSMC CEO C.C. Wei has previously stated the company's philosophy: "We are a loyal and dedicated partner... but we also want to earn a proper return for our shareholders." A 10% price increase is how that return gets earned.

Will customers accept the increase?

They don't have much choice. TSMC raised prices by up to 20% in 2022-2023, and customers absorbed the costs because no alternative exists for leading-edge chips. Samsung Foundry remains a distant second, struggling with yield issues on its 3nm process. Intel Foundry Services is still finding its footing after years of manufacturing missteps.

Dan Hutcheson, CEO of TechInsights, has summed up the dynamic: "TSMC has the pricing power because there's simply no alternative for cutting-edge chips." That remains true in 2027.

The AI boom only strengthens TSMC's hand. Dylan Patel, Chief Analyst at SemiAnalysis, notes that "the entire AI boom runs through TSMC's fabs. They make every advanced AI chip from Nvidia, AMD, and Apple." When every major cloud provider is desperate for more H100s and B200s, TSMC can name its price.

What does this mean for device prices?

Chip costs represent a fraction of final device pricing, but they're a fraction that compounds. A 10% increase on a $100 processor doesn't add $10 to a $1,000 phone, it adds perhaps $15-20 after markups through the supply chain.

For servers and AI accelerators, the math hits harder. A single Nvidia H100 GPU already costs $25,000-30,000. Data center operators building AI infrastructure will feel the squeeze, and that cost flows through to cloud computing prices that enterprises pay.

Consumer electronics, enterprise hardware, cloud services. The 10% hike touches them all.

The mature node question

Notably, TSMC is raising prices on mature production too, not just the 3nm and 2nm lines that grab headlines. Mature nodes, the 28nm and older processes, power everything from car chips to industrial sensors to washing machines. These chips faced severe shortages during the pandemic, and TSMC invested in expanding capacity.

That expansion wasn't free. The price increase suggests TSMC wants its mature node customers to share the cost of building out that capacity. It also signals confidence that Chinese foundries like SMIC, which compete primarily in mature nodes, can't absorb TSMC's market share even with a 10% price gap.

Logicity's Take

TSMC's 10% price hike is less about greed and more about the new economics of semiconductor manufacturing. Building fabs outside Taiwan costs 30-50% more than building them domestically, and geopolitical pressure means TSMC must diversify. Someone pays for that diversification. The interesting question is whether this accelerates custom silicon efforts at major tech companies. Apple, Google, Amazon, and Microsoft are all designing their own chips, but they still need someone to manufacture them. Until Intel or Samsung can match TSMC's yields at advanced nodes, the pricing power stays in Hsinchu.
